Condividi tramite


Architettura Power Pages

Power Pages fornisce una piattaforma sicura, scalabile e altamente disponibile per creare siti Web business-critical per una varietà di casi d'uso.

Ogni sito Web di produzione Power Pages segue la stessa architettura ottimizzata per la scalabilità e la disponibilità elevata. Il diagramma seguente descrive l'architettura utilizzata per ospitare ciascun sito Web Power Pages.

Architettura Power Pages.

Di seguito sono riportati i componenti chiave di ciascuna configurazione di siti Web Power Pages:

Rete per la distribuzione di contenuti (CDN)

La rete per la distribuzione di contenuti (CDN) aiuta a migliorare le prestazioni e la scalabilità del sito Web riducendo la latenza di rete per gli utenti finali, nonché memorizzando nella cache i file statici e servendoli da una rete edge.
Power Pages fornisce una capacità CDN che non è abilitata per impostazione predefinita ma può essere abilitata da un amministratore del sito. Se hai bisogno di un maggiore controllo, Power Pages supporta anche i provider di rete per la fornitura di contenuti esterni come Frontdoor di Azure, Akamai, Cloudflare, Imperva e altri che possono essere configurati con il tuo sito Web Power Pages. Questa documentazione di esempio descrive come configurare una rete per la distribuzione di contenuti basata su Frontdoor di Azure con il sito Web Power Pages

Web Application Firewall (WAF)

Un WAF (Web Application Firewall) aiuta a migliorare lo stato di sicurezza di un sito Web analizzando il traffico e proteggendo il sito Web da attacchi comuni come scripting tra siti, SQL injection, inclusione di file e altri. Simile alla rete per la distribuzione di contenuti, Power Pages fornisce un Web Application Firewall predefinito abilitato da un amministratore del sito.
Se hai bisogno di un maggiore controllo sulla configurazione di Web Application Firewall, Power Pages supporta anche l'inserimento di provider Web Application Firewall personalizzati di proprietà del cliente come Frontdoor di Azure, Akamai, Cloudflare, Imperva e altri.

Distribuzione sito Power Pages

Gestione traffico di Azure

Ogni sito Web di produzione Power Pages è configurato con un'istanza di Gestione traffico di Azure impostata in modalità attiva/passiva per indirizzare il traffico dell'utente finale al server applicazioni appropriato. Questa funzionalità consente sia la disponibilità elevata che il ripristino di emergenza.

Server applicazioni

Ogni sito Web di produzione Power Pages è costituito da almeno due nodi del server applicazioni ospitati in diverse aree del data center di Azure per fornire disponibilità elevata e ripristino di emergenza. Gestione traffico di Azure monitora costantemente questi nodi e indirizza il traffico al nodo disponibile. La posizione dell'area del data center di Azure determina la posizione dell'ambiente Power Platform a cui appartiene il sito.

Ad esempio: se la posizione dell'ambiente è l'Europa, i server delle applicazioni si troveranno nei data center dell'Europa settentrionale e dell'Europa occidentale. La regione principale di un sito è determinata dalla regione principale dell'organizzazione Power Platform per mantenere una latenza minima tra Dataverse e il sito Web. La scalabilità di questi server delle applicazioni viene eseguita automaticamente in base alla capacità delle licenze Power Pages assegnata all'ambiente.

Dataverse

Microsoft Dataverse è un componente chiave per qualsiasi sito Web Power Pages. Funziona sia come archivio di metadati per il sito Web che memorizza tutte le configurazioni del sito Web come pagine Web, frammenti di contenuto, impostazioni del sito, metadati dell'utente e di altri e archivio dati per i dati aziendali.
Il sito Web Power Pages si connette all'istanza Dataverse utilizzando una connessione da server a server.

Altri dettagli sull'architettura del sito Web Power Pages possono essere letti nel Whitepaper sull'architettura.

Vedere anche